The Impact of Arthur Mitchell and Miguel Prado on the Original Series

Arthur Mitchell and Miguel Prado weren't just villains; they were integral to Dexter's narrative arc, leaving an indelible mark on both Dexter Morgan and the audience. Their complex characters pushed Dexter's moral boundaries and forced him to confront the darker aspects of his own nature.

  • Arthur Mitchell (The Trinity Killer): Mitchell's meticulous planning and chillingly methodical approach to murder made him one of the most terrifying antagonists in television history. His methodical nature, his family life juxtaposed against his horrific crimes, and his ability to evade capture for so long made him a formidable foe, leaving a lasting impact on Dexter. The "Trinity Killer" remains a pivotal figure in Dexter lore.

  • Miguel Prado: Unlike the purely evil Mitchell, Miguel presented a more nuanced villain. His complex relationship with Dexter, a dangerous dance between friendship and rivalry, explored the blurry lines between good and evil. Miguel’s moral ambiguity and his eventual downfall resonated deeply with viewers, adding another layer of complexity to the show's already intricate narrative.   • Their Impact on Dexter: Both Mitchell and Prado profoundly impacted Dexter's character arc. The emotional and psychological toll of confronting and ultimately outmaneuvering these sophisticated killers forced Dexter to confront his own darkness and the limitations of his code.
